Drug Testing Collector Training

The Drug Test collector is the one individual in the drug testing process who has direct, face to face contact with the donor. The drug test collector must be properly trained so as to ensure the integrity of the Urine, Oral fluid or Hair specimen and the collection process is performed correctly, or the test itself may lose credibility and be rejected or cancelled by the laboratory.

DOT Breath Alcohol Technician Training

The Breath Alcohol Technician (BAT) and/or Screening Test Technician (STT) is a person who instructs and assists employees in the alcohol testing process and operates an evidential breath testing or alcohol screening device, respectively. Frequently Asked Questions

Certified Drug Testing Collector Training is a structured program that teaches how to properly collect urine specimens for drug testing, document chain of custody, complete custody and control forms, and follow federal and industry procedures. It prepares you to act as a professional collector for employment, compliance, and post-accident testing situations.
This training is intended for new and current specimen collectors, on-site/mobile testing technicians, HR and safety/compliance staff who manage workplace testing programs, and those supporting DOT and other regulated testing environments. It is also valuable for third-party program administrators who coordinate testing for multiple employers.
Topics include collection site preparation, donor check-in and ID verification, proper urine specimen collection, sealing and packaging, completing the custody and control form, maintaining chain of custody, following regulatory procedures, handling problem or refusal situations, and performing mock collections to demonstrate competency.
Accurate chain of custody protects the integrity of the specimen and makes the result defensible. If the paperwork or handling is done incorrectly, the result can be challenged or thrown out. Proper training ensures the collector documents every handoff of the specimen and follows approved procedures from start to finish.
Yes. Collectors are trained on urgent or high-pressure collections such as post-accident and reasonable suspicion situations. This includes how to respond quickly, maintain professionalism, and still follow required procedures so the employer can document compliance.
Yes. The training includes mock collections or observed practice, which helps confirm that the trainee can perform the collection procedure correctly, seal and document the specimen, and complete all required paperwork without fatal errors.
Yes. Collectors are instructed in procedures that align with regulated testing standards, including how to complete secure, compliant collections for safety-sensitive positions. Employers rely on properly trained collectors to avoid violations and protect the validity of test results.
Yes. Participants who successfully complete the course and required mock demonstrations receive documentation of completion/certification. This recognition can be used to show employers and clients that you are trained in proper specimen collection procedures.
